CGIAR is the only worldwide partnership addressing agricultural research for development, whose work contributes to the global effort to tackle poverty, hunger and major nutrition imbalances, and environmental degradation.


It is carried out by 15 Centers, that are members of the CGIAR Consortium, in close collaboration with hundreds of partners, including national and regional research institutes, civil society organizations, academia, development organizations and the private sector.


The 15 Research Centers generate and disseminate knowledge, technologies, and policies for agricultural development through the CGIAR Research Programs. The CGIAR Fund provides reliable and predictable multi-year funding to enable research planning over the long term, resource allocation based on agreed priorities, and the timely and predictable disbursement of funds. The multi-donor trust fund finances research carried out by the Centers through the CGIAR Research Programs.


We have almost 10,000 scientists and staff in 96 countries, unparalleled research infrastructure and dynamic networks across the globe. Our collections of genetic resources are the most comprehensive in the world.

Making a difference


We act in the interests of the world’s poorest and most vulnerable. Our track record spans four decades of research.


Our research accounted for US$673 million or just over 10 percent of the US$5.1 billion spent on agricultural research for development in 2010. The economic benefits run to billions of dollars. In Asia, the overall benefits of CGIAR research are estimated at US$10.8 billion a year for rice, US$2.5 billion for wheat and US$0.8 billion for maize.


It has often been cited that one dollar invested in CGIAR research results in about nine dollars in increased productivity in developing countries.

We are no longer the ‘Consultative Group on International Agricultural Research’. In 2008 we underwent a major transformation, to reflect this and yet retain our roots we are now known simply as CGIAR.

Recommendations are given on the var. and cultural practices used in cassava cultivation in the Colombian Llanos Orientales. Initially, soil acidity and low fertility were believed to be the major constraints; however, trials have indicated that diseases (bacterioses, superelongation, and anthracnose), pests (mites, thrips, mealybugs, and lace bugs), and the long summer season are obstacles more difficult to overcome. Var. should be selected not only for yields and resistance to the above diseases and pests but also for final end use of roots.

In recent years governments and donor agencies have devoted considerable resources to efforts to improve the management of communal grazing lands. Range and livestock projects have been designed to address such familiar pastoral problems as endemic overgrazing of rangelands, often leading to permanent degradation of vegetation, soils, and water resources, and reduced livestock productivity, adversely affecting the welfare of rural people.

The Lesotho cattle industry is characterized by overstocking, range degradation, low marketed offtake, low fertility, and high mortality. The overstocking situation is paradoxically accompanied by an ownership pattern which leaves many households with an insufficient number of cattle for draught purposes, and the abscence of a large commercial beef sector. In this setting a number of analysis have suggested that the increased provision of market outlets would allow Basotho to sell surplus culled animals which would in turn promote reduced stocking and increased productivity.
